As one of 159,105 individual shareholders who hold less than 10,000 shares, will our wishes be listened too or will they be dictated by 129 shareholders who hold 71.79% of the shares.
Recall this is supposedly a public company but its voting system is based on a behaviour that u would expect in a private company.
One vote per shareholder was replaced to counter activism’s with the introduction of poll voting!
But activists have become wealthy and now have gained greater dictatorial control over the direction a company invests in.
As an example, Grok Ventures which I believe has only 2 shareholders, has over 11% shareholding’s in AGL and maybe able to dictate to 144,000 shareholders in what direction the company is heading.
I think the corporation act need to be amended, favouring one vote per shareholder!
